Aniline
Aniline appears as a yellowish to brownish oily liquid with a musty fishy odor. Melting point -6°C; boiling point 184°C; flash point 158°F. Denser than water (8.5 lb / gal) and slightly soluble in water. Vapors heavier than air. Toxic by skin absorption and inhalation. Produces toxic oxides of nitrogen during combustion. Azelaic acid is a synthetic dicarboxylic acid that is commonly used in the treatment of acne and rosacea. It is also sometimes prescribed for other skin conditions, such as hyperpigmentation and melasma. Azelaic acid works by inhibiting the growth of acne-causing bacteria on the skin, reducing inflammation, and helping to unclog pores. It is also a mild exfoliant, which helps to remove dead skin cells and improve skin texture. Alternative Names: Anchoec acid. CAS No. 123-99-9. Molecular formula: C9H16O4. Mole weight: 188.22. Barium Hydroxide Monohydrate
Barium hydroxide monohydrate is a white powder. It is slightly soluble in water. It is corrosive to metals and tissue. It is used in water purification, to make lubricating and oil additives, to make barium containing chemicals and for many other uses. Molecular formula: BaH4O3. Mole weight: 189.36g/mol. Barium sulfate appears as white or yellowish odorless powder or small crystals. Mp: 1580°C (with decomposition). Density: 4.25 -4.5 g cm-3. Insoluble in water, dilute acids, alcohol. Soluble in hot concentrated sulfuric acid. Used as a weighting mud in oil-drilling, in paints, paper coatings, linoleum, textiles, rubber. Chlorobenzene appears as a colorless to clear, yellowish liquid with a sweet almond-like odor. Flash point 84°F. Practically insoluble in water and somewhat denser than water (9.2 lb / gal). Vapors heavier than air.
